What to Look for You need to select the right sofa that lasts and will fit your lifestyle. Determining your budget is a good place to start but you also need to think about how you'll use the couch and who will use it. For instance, a 3-seater sofa in a formal living room might be more appropriate for adults than a family-friendly sectional that can be used for a lot of lounging and TV watching from pets and kids. The frame and suspension system of a couch is a great way to judge its quality. A durable frame made from kiln-dried or engineered wood is more durable than plywood, which is susceptible to sagging with time. Additionally, the type of joinery is crucial in mortise and Tenon or dovetail constructions offering the most stability and durability. The fabric you select impacts how long a couch will last. For high-traffic areas, opt for fabrics with stain guards that are woven into the fibers, and are able to withstand frequent use and moisture. If you're concerned about spills from children or pets choose a sofa that has removable covers that can be washed in the machine. Fabrics Couches are offered in a wide variety of fabrics, from microfiber and cotton for a budget-friendly option to luxurious options like velvet and wool. A lot of people opt for natural fabrics like linen and cotton because they are breathable and eco-friendly, while others opt for synthetic fabrics that are more durable and easy to clean. No couch fabric is perfect. All require some maintenance over time. When considering a sofa fabric it is essential to consider the durability, ease of cleaning and the colorfastness. Some of the most durable fabrics include microfiber and polyester (which can be blended with other fibers to make it appear more luxurious) Chenille that performs well and Crypton (which are water and stain resistant). Silk, which provides the luxury of silk, but at the cost and linen soft, breathable, are also fabrics for couches. However, even these sturdy fabric couches require a certain amount of care in the long haul, and they are not resistant to abrasions or pilling. When choosing a couch it is important to consider its ability to resist sun damage and fading. These elements can alter the appearance of a sofa as well as its texture as time passes. In the final analysis, when you are shopping for a sofa, it is important to take into consideration the return and delivery policies. Some retailers, like Amazon and Wayfair, prioritize quick shipping times by offering in-stock designs that can be delivered within a week. On the other hand, other brands, like Pottery Barn and Crate & Barrel, specialize in made-to-order couches that take weeks or even months to arrive. Make sure you know the return policy of the retailer before ordering a made to order sofa. Some retailers may charge restocking or shipping costs if you decide to return or exchange the item. Cushions It can be difficult to choose which cushions are appropriate for a sofa. You want them to look nice and feel comfortable, but you must also consider the way you'll use the couch. The correct cushion filling can aid in both of these aspects, but it's crucial to consider the style and size of your couch and the space before you decide. No matter what you pick make sure you choose cushions that are comfortable and have a loft that is high. This means they have a firm feel and are easy to sink into. You should also consider the kinds of materials that are used to make your cushions. For instance, if you're seeking a low-cost option, polyester is a great choice. It's soft and holds its shape well, but if you're seeking something more luxurious, 100 percent down-filled cushions are definitely worth the extra cost.
